Vibrant Vietnamese Chicken Vermicelli Bowls
Prep 25 min · Cook 20 min · Serves 4 · medium

A vibrant and flavorful Vietnamese-inspired dinner the whole family will love! Tender chicken, fresh veggies, and zippy dressing make this a fun and nutritious meal.
Ingredients
- 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ch pieces
- 8 oz vermicelli rice noodles
- 2 cups shredded cabbage
- 1 cup shredded carrots
- 1 cup thinly sliced cucumber
- 1/4 cup fresh mint leaves
- 1/4 cup fresh cilantro
- 1/4 cup chopped roasted peanuts
- 4 lime wedges
- 3 tbsp soy sauce
- 2 tbsp rice vinegar
- 1 tbsp sesame oil
- 1 tbsp honey
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tsp grated ginger
- 1 tsp sriracha or chili garlic sauce
